The camera module manufacturing industry is a constantly shifting sector with a international reach. Leading manufacturers are concentrated primarily in East Asia, with substantial production hubs in Taiwan. These companies leverage their experience to design cutting-edge camera modules for a diverse array of applications, including smartphones, laptops, drones, and automotive equipment.
The demand for high-quality camera modules is rapidly escalating driven by the proliferation of mobile devices and the implementation of advanced imaging technologies. This has led to increased competition in the market, with both established players and new companies vying for market share.
